Context: Ardenfell line margins slipped three points over two quarters. Drivers: input steel costs, aggressive discounting at the Westmoor branch, and a stale price book. Proposal: uplift list prices four percent, tighten discount authority to regional level, sunset the two lowest-margin SKUs. Risk: volume loss at Halverton accounts, estimated under two percent. Decision requested at Thursday's review. Modelling assumptions are in the appendix pack. The commercial reasoning leadership wants kept close is noted directly below.

board note of tajop-yajof: The finance team signed off on a budget of $77.6 million for Project Pramir.

# Handover: Driver Assignment

For the eng sync: I'm handing the Roundel assignment heuristic to Priya before I rotate off. The heuristic scores drivers by proximity, recent load, and acceptance rate, then picks the top candidate with a small randomization factor to avoid starvation. Known issue: scores drift stale during lunch peaks because the load cache refreshes lazily; there's a ticket open. Tuning happens entirely through environment settings, so no redeploy is needed for weight changes. The current production values are listed below.

service settings:
[istmir]
host = istmir.nelvrocorp.internal
user = istmir_svc
database = istmir_prod

New starters at Tavistone Analytics occasionally need files from the archive room in the basement of Merrow Court. Always sign the retrieval log, keep folders in their original order, and never remove originals from the building. The archive door is kept locked at all times; enter using the code below.

turnstile pass: bdg-YEOZLM-79341408

The scheduled collection of nine nitrate-era film reels from the Corvell Picture Archive did not occur yesterday; the courier from Lanward Transit never arrived at the loading dock. The reels remain in the climate-controlled staging room, cased individually and logged. Given the fragility of the stock, we have rebooked for tomorrow at 10:30 and asked Lanward to send a vehicle with temperature control. Receiving site should prepare cold storage on arrival. The confidential hand-over instruction for the courier appears below:

drop instructions, bahif-bahip: the norax feniel courier leaves the drumir kaseth rusir ledger at gate 1983 under passcode 849948